If your BMW key fob is not functioning correctly the transponder chip might be damaged or out of service. These chips are an essential component of your vehicle's key. They transmit an immobilizer signal to the system, preventing it from starting without the right key.

BMW keys differ from the typical car key. These high-end, German automobiles use a unique lock system that requires specialist skills to program and replace. In contrast to standard keys, which require a simple cut to match the ignition lock cylinder, modern BMW keys are equipped with transponder chips that communicate with car's electronic systems. The chip is used to verify that the correct key fob is inserted, preventing an unauthorized starting of the vehicle. This kind of key is also more costly to replace in the event of lost.
